Exercise 6 - Creating Milestones

Once you have done the Vision Quest exercise and you are happy with your vision statements you need to take some time out and 'sit' in that ideal future. When you can see, feel and touch the ideal future look backwards in time to the present and think about what the key milestones were that showed you things were changing.

The reason we do this exercise is because the Vision itself may be so big that it is daunting – so big that you can’t get ‘into action’ around it – so big that you have a constant little voice inside your head saying ‘you’ll never be able to do that so why even try?’

Mount Everest

When mountain climbers attempt to reach the top of Mt Everest they don’t simply start climbing and keep plodding until they get to the top. No – there are about 5 steps along the way – Base camp, Camp 1, 2, 3 and 4. The climb to the top doesn’t just go Base Camp, 1, 2, 3, 4 – summit, either. It goes more like Base Camp to Camp 1 then back to Base Camp then up to 1 then down to Base Camp then up to 2 then back to Base Camp etc. The reason is that climbers need to acclimatise to each new level of altitude. Until they have completed each individual step they can’t even begin to think about the next step. But they know each time they get to a new camp they are making progress.

Your Vision is the same. You need to develop specific Milestones along the way – stepping stones to your final destination. Then instead of focussing on the overwhelming vision, you can simply focus on the first step – which is a much more manageable goal.
 
Depending on what your Vision is you may need to do this for every one of the five key issues or you may be able to just develop milestones for the overall Vision.

Now the hard part – see if you can put some dates next to the milestones.

And finally ask – how are you going to reward yourself when you reach these milestones?
 
When you have completed this exercise, stick the sheet up on the wall underneath your life Vision. Now you should be able to see at a glance what you are doing here and how you are trying to do it.
